Amazon Cloud Player Gets Scan And Match to Take on iTunes Match

July 31, 2012 at 1:04 pm

Amazon Cloud Player now has an iTunes Match-like scan and match service that stores 250,000 songs for $25 a year.

Amazon’s Cloud Player and Storage Goes Live

March 29, 2011 at 4:57 am

And here we go. Amazon has beat others to the punch by taking the wraps off of its cloud storage service and a media player. Called Amazon Cloud Drive, consumers get a free 5GB of storage and up to 20GB if you purchase an mp3 from Amazon's music store.
